I get a lot of messages about how my dogs are super expensive. I just want to break it down for those wondering.
I'm going to use Cinder as an example as this is her litter below.
I purchased her in 2023 for $5,000
My dog food bill in 2024 alone was $4,200 roughly 900-1k per dog.
To fully vet a dog their first year is ~100 per vet visit so roughly $400-500 and that's if they have 0 issues. Cinder had an injury at 6 months that we did x-rays on and she also needed some pain meds. That visit was I believe $500 on its own.
Now when she went into heat, I ran multiple progesterone tests on her (thankfully as she was late to ovulate) that cost me over $700.
Stud fees run $1000-5000+ depending on stud.
Now comes delivery day. Do you risk natural whelp and end up having an emergency c-section for 6-7k? Or do you schedule one for around 1200-2500 depending on vet.
I had one scheduled but she went into labor 2 days early.
So to break it down. That's right around $10,000 on the LOW end (easily can hit 20k on high end) before I even have a litter on the ground safe and healthy. Plus, SO much can also go wrong as well. I had 1 pup still born from this litter and we did the c-section as soon as I knew she was in labor.
On average I also spend around $3-4k in supplies to raise the litter from birth to 8 weeks. They start up cost are the worst but maintaining appropriate supplies is still a lot.
So when you add 10k to the 3k it cost to raise them, that is 13,000! If I sold pups for $2k each I wouldn't even make it out of the negative. All this added up does not even count the HOURS of work into put in each and every day. Even when I don't have pups available I have to put in hours of work. Extra cleaning, walking dogs etc. The work I do daily, I would have to pay someone quite a lot to do. My time is also valuable.
